What is ferpa non-disclosure form

The FERPA Non-Disclosure Form is an education document used by students to request that specific directory information not be disclosed by their university.

What is the FERPA Non-Disclosure Form?

The FERPA Non-Disclosure Form is an essential document that enables students to request the withholding of specific directory information at A.T. Still University. Under the Family Educational Rights and Privacy Act (FERPA), students are granted rights concerning their educational records and privacy. This form is crucial for reinforcing student privacy and governing the release of sensitive information, such as names, addresses, and telephone numbers.
By understanding the significance of the FERPA Non-Disclosure Form, students can take control of their personal information and ensure that their privacy is protected within their educational environment.
